Was the final verdict in the Pistorius trial just?  That was the question posed to Managing Partner Michael Wildes, who appeared on CCTV-America via skype. 
South African born Pistorius, a/k/a the blade runner, was found guilty of culpable homicide in the shooting death of his long time girlfriend Reeva Steenkamp on September 12, 2014. Pistorius’ defense team argued that Pistorius did not mean to shoot her – he thought she was an intruder. The judge determined that there was no premediation on Pistorius’ part, and as such, Pistorius will be held to a lesser standard, one of negligence, when he  faces sentencing. Pistorius can expect to receive a sentence that could  range from no time behind bars to up to 15 years in prison.
